Discrimination tests of visually influenced syllables

Summary
The McGurk effect demonstrates how visual input can alter auditory perception. However, studies show that even visually influenced syllables are not always perceived as phonetically equivalent to compatible audiovisual stimuli.

Background:
- The McGurk effect illustrates how auditory perception can be influenced by visual information.
- Visual input can sometimes override auditory signals, leading to consistent judgments for discrepant syllables.
- This raises questions about the phonetic equivalence between visually influenced and audiovisually compatible syllables.
Purpose of the Study:
- To investigate whether visually influenced syllables are phonetically equivalent to audiovisually compatible syllables.
- To test phonetic equivalence using an AXB matching paradigm with discrepant audiovisual stimuli.
- To determine if perceived phonetic differences stem from the audiovisual stimuli themselves.
Main Methods:
- An AXB matching paradigm was employed.
- Participants matched an auditory syllable (/va/) to either a consistent audiovisual syllable (audio/va/-video/fa/) or a discrepant one (audio/ba/-video/fa/).
- Further experiments explored potential extraneous factors influencing preferences.
Main Results:
- Participants were significantly more likely to match the auditory /va/ to the audiovisually consistent syllable (audio/va/-video/fa/).
- This preference suggests that the two types of audiovisual syllables are not perceived as phonetically equivalent.
- Results indicate differences in phonetic convincingness rather than extraneous phonetic dimensions or noticeable discrepancies.
Conclusions:
- Visually influenced syllables in the McGurk effect are not always perceived as phonetically equivalent to audiovisually compatible stimuli.
